Output de51ba2317f1902c71bc7ca9b689285961e182b63e1d3e0a6e444cf91063502e:1

value
189319
script pubkey
OP_HASH160 OP_PUSHBYTES_20 649444f677d4938507e4b3395ad7e20c914a044c OP_EQUAL
address
3Arq7fV3k53A68V3Z8RKkDPwKwuMkBHH99
transaction
de51ba2317f1902c71bc7ca9b689285961e182b63e1d3e0a6e444cf91063502e
spent
true